La Gazette de Berlin

La Gazette de Berlin is the monthly in Germany in French newspaper. It was founded in 2006 by Régis Présent - Griot and turns to the approximately 400,000 francophone residents of Germany and French-speaking German. Name and logo were taken over by a French-language weekly newspaper founded in 1743, whose appearance was however discontinued after about 50 years.

The editorial team consists of French, Swiss and Germans. A page of the newspaper is published in German language. The editorial office is located in Berlin 's Prenzlauer Berg district.

The subscription to the Gazette de Berlin is chargeable; it is also nationwide at various kiosks ( inter alia, in Berlin, Hamburg, Munich, Frankfurt, Cologne, Dusseldorf or Bonn) available. The first issue appeared on 1 June 2006.
